For me my short term goals are to see these things happen

* post_sync action hook (.53/.54 )
* pax-utils depends ( .53 )
* new prepstrip offering splitdebug ( .53/.54 )
* misc cleanups of dyn_install (.54 )
* seeing CDPEND stop being created for the VDB ( .53 )
* flattened vdb {P,R,}DEPEND (.54 )
* introduction of RRDEPEND to the VDB ( .54 )
* VDB prevention of single byte NULL entries being created. ( .54 )
